存储过程语法(发那科plus系统程序调用步骤)
资讯
2024-08-30
36
1. 存储过程语法,发那科plus系统程序调用步骤?
发那科Plus系统是一款用于数控机床的操作系统,支持多种编程方式和加工功能。在进行程序调用时,一般需要按照以下步骤进行:
1. 打开发那科Plus系统:按下数控机床的电源开关或复位按钮,启动控制器系统。
2. 进入编程模式:通过菜单或快捷键等方式进入编程模式,例如“EDIT”模式、手动模式等。
3. 编写程序:使用发那科Plus系统支持的编程方式,编写发那科Plus系统程序调用步骤如下:
1. 打开发那科Plus程序:在电脑桌面上找到发那科Plus程序图标,双击打开程序。
2. 选择控制器型号:在程序打开后,选择要进行程序调用的控制器型号,这样才能正确地处理程序。
3. 打开程序文件:在程序菜单栏中选择“文件”->“打开”,选择要调用的程序文件并打开。
4. 预处理程序:在程序文件打开后,可以进行预处理操作,包括设定程序执行起点、检查程序错误等,以确保程序能够正确运行。
5. 编辑程序:如果需要对程序进行编辑或修改,可以在程序菜单栏中选择“编辑”->“修改程序”,进行所需的修改操作。
6. 保存程序:在程序编辑或修改完成后,记得保存程序,以便下次调用或使用。
7. 连接控制器:在程序调用前,需要将控制器与电脑进行连接,确保程序能够正确地传输到控制器中。
8. 下载程序:在程序菜单栏中选择“下载”->“下载程序”,将程序从电脑中传输到控制器中。传输完成后,可以进行程序的调试和运行操作。
需要注意的是,在进行程序调用操作时,应该确保程序文件格式正确、程序语法正确、控制器与电脑连接正常等,以避免程序运行错误或控制器损坏等情况的发生。同时,应该根据实际情况进行程序的调试和优化,以满足所需的生产要求。
2. session变量的语法格式是?
void setAttribute(String attribute, Object value) 设置Session属性。value参数可以为任何Java Object。通常为Java Bean。value信息不宜过大String getAttribute(String attribute) 返回Session属性Enumeration getAttributeNames() 返回Session中存在的属性名void removeAttribute(String attribute) 移除Session属性String getId() 返回Session的ID。该ID由服务器自动创建,不会重复long getCreationTime() 返回Session的创建日期。返回类型为long,常被转化为Date类型,例如:Date createTime = new Date(session.getCreationTime())long getLastAccessedTime() 返回Session的最后活跃时间。返回类型为longint getMaxInactiveInterval() 返回Session的超时时间。单位为秒。超过该时间没有访问,服务器认为该Session失效void setMaxInactiveInterval(int second) 设置Session的超时时间。单位为秒void putValue(String attribute, Object value) 不推荐的方法。已经被setAttribute(String attribute, Object Value)替代Object getValue(String attribute) 不被推荐的方法。已经被getAttribute(String attr)替代
3. c语言怎么改变存储的初值?
在C语言中,可以通过在定义变量的时候直接赋予初值来改变变量的存储初值。例如,如果想要将一个整型变量的存储初值从0改变为10,可以这样定义变量:int num = 10;。
这样一来,num变量的存储初值就从0改变为了10。
另外,也可以在程序中使用赋值语句来改变变量的存储初值,例如:num = 20;这样就可以将num的存储初值改变为20。总之,通过给变量赋予不同的初值,就可以改变变量的存储初值。
4. 中public的用法?
在模块级别中使用,用于声明公用变量和分配存储空间。
语法
Public [WithEvents] varname[([subscripts])] [As [New] type] [,[WithEvents] varname[([subscripts])] [As [New] type]] . . .
Public 语句的语法包含下面部分:
部分 描述
WithEvents 可选的。关键字,说明 varname 是用来响应由 ActiveX 对象触发的事件的对象变量。只有在类模块中才是合法的。使用 WithEvents,可以定义任意个所需的单个变量,但不能用 WithEvents 创建数组。New 和 WithEvents 不能一起使用。
varname 必需的。变量的名称;遵循标准的变量命名约定。
subscripts 可选的。数组变量的维数;最多可以定义 60 维的多维数组。subscripts 参数使用下面的语法: [lower To] upper [,[lower To] upper] . . .
如果不显式指定 lower,则数组的下界由 Option Base 语句控制。如果没有 Option Base 语句则下界为 0。
New 可选的。用它可以隐式地创建对象的关键字。如果使用 New 声明对象变量,则在第一次引用该变量时创建该对象的新实例,因此不必使用 Set 语句来对该对象引用赋值。New 关键字不能用来声明任何内部数据类型的变量以及从属对象的实例,也不能与 WithEvents 一起使用。
type 可选的。变量的数据类型;可以是 Byte、Boolean、Integer、Long、Currency、Single、Double、Decimal(目前尚不支持)、Date、 String(对变长的字符串)、String * length(对定长的字符串)、Object或 Variant,用户定义类型,或对象类型。所声明的每个变量都要有一个单独的 As type 子句。
说明
Public 语句声明的变量在所有应用程序的所有没有使用 Option Private Module 的模块的任何过程中都是可用的;若该模块使用了 Option Private Module,则该变量只是在其所属工程中是公用的。
小心 不能在类模块中使用 Public 语句来声明一个定长的字符串变量。
使用 Public 语句可以声明变量的数据类型。例如,下面的语句声明了一个 Integer 类型的变量。
Public NumberOfEmployees As Integer
也可以使用 Public 语句来声明变量的对象类型。下面的语句为工作表的新实例声明了一个变量。
Public X As New Worksheet
如果在定义对象变量时没有使用 New 关键字,则在使用该变量之前,必须使用 Set 语句将一个已有的对象赋给这个引用对象的变量。在被赋值之前,所声明的这个对象变量有一个特定值 Nothing,这个值表示该变量没有指向任何对象的实例。
可以用带空圆括号的 Public 语句来声明动态数组。在声明了动态数组之后,可以在过程内用 ReDim 语句来定义该数组的维数和元素。如果试图在 Private、Public 或 Dim 语句中重定义一个已被显式定义了大小的数组的维数,就会发生错误。
如果不指定数据类型或对象类型,且在模块中没有使用 Deftype 语句,则按缺省情况该变量为 Variant 类型。
当初始化变量时,数值变量被初始化为 0,变长的字符串被初始化为一个零长度的字符串 (""),而定长的字符串则用 0 填充。Variant 变量被初始化为 Empty。用户自定义类型的变量的每个元素都作为各自独立的变量进行初始化。
5. sftlp指令用法?
sftlp指令是一个用于文件传输的指令,它可以在网络中实现安全、快速的文件传输。它的用法如下:sftlp指令的基本语法如下:php复制sftlp <源文件路径> <目标文件路径> <传输模式> <端口号>其中,<源文件路径> 是指要传输的源文件的路径,<目标文件路径> 是指目标文件存放的路径,<传输模式> 是指传输模式(如:TCP、UDP等),<端口号> 是指传输使用的端口号。例如,如果要将本地文件“test.txt”传输到远程服务器的“/home/user/”目录下,并使用TCP模式和默认端口号进行传输,可以使用以下指令:css复制sftlp test.txt /home/user/ TCP需要注意的是,使用sftlp指令进行文件传输时,需要确保网络连接正常,并且目标服务器已经启动了相应的服务程序。
6. t分别代表什么?
S-V-A-T四个字母在编程中通常被用来代表"Store, Value, Add, Token"这四个词,它们是某些编程语言(如APL,一种早期的高级编程语言)中的基本操作。S代表Store,表示将一个值存储到内存中的某个位置。在编程中,这通常涉及到将数据赋值给变量或内存地址。V代表Value,表示返回一个变量的值。在编程中,这通常涉及到读取变量的值。A代表Add,表示将两个值相加。在编程中,这通常涉及到执行算术加法操作。T代表Token,表示返回一个标记或符号。在编程中,这通常用于表示某种特定的标识符或符号。这些操作在许多编程语言中都有类似的实现,尽管具体的语法和用法可能会有所不同。
7. 如何在plsql中执行查询存储过程?
在PL/SQL中执行查询存储过程,可以通过以下步骤进行:
1. 编写存储过程:首先,您需要编写一个查询类型的存储过程。在存储过程中定义一个游标并使用SELECT语句获取所需的数据。将查询结果存储在游标中。
2. 执行存储过程:在PL/SQL块中使用EXECUTE语句或调用存储过程名称来执行存储过程。您可以将存储过程的结果分配给变量,并在后续的PL/SQL代码中使用。
下面是一个示例代码,展示了如何在PL/SQL中执行查询存储过程:
```sql
-- 创建存储过程
CREATE OR REPLACE PROCEDURE get_employee
IS
-- 定义游标和变量
CURSOR emp_cursor IS
SELECT employee_id, first_name, last_name
FROM employees;
emp_id employees.employee_id%TYPE;
emp_fname employees.first_name%TYPE;
emp_lname employees.last_name%TYPE;
BEGIN
-- 打开游标
OPEN emp_cursor;
-- 循环读取游标结果
LOOP
FETCH emp_cursor INTO emp_id, emp_fname, emp_lname;
EXIT WHEN emp_cursor%NOTFOUND; -- 当游标没有更多结果时退出循环
-- 处理查询结果
DBMS_OUTPUT.PUT_LINE('Employee ID: ' || emp_id || ', Name: ' || emp_fname || ' ' || emp_lname);
END LOOP;
-- 关闭游标
CLOSE emp_cursor;
END;
/
```
然后,您可以使用以下代码执行存储过程:
```sql
BEGIN
-- 调用存储过程
EXECUTE get_employee;
END;
/
```
以上代码将会执行存储过程并打印每个员工的ID和姓名。
请注意,以上只是一个简单的示例。根据您的实际需求,您可能需要在存储过程中添加参数、条件、异常处理等。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们删除!联系邮箱:ynstorm@foxmail.com 谢谢支持!
1. 存储过程语法,发那科plus系统程序调用步骤?
发那科Plus系统是一款用于数控机床的操作系统,支持多种编程方式和加工功能。在进行程序调用时,一般需要按照以下步骤进行:
1. 打开发那科Plus系统:按下数控机床的电源开关或复位按钮,启动控制器系统。
2. 进入编程模式:通过菜单或快捷键等方式进入编程模式,例如“EDIT”模式、手动模式等。
3. 编写程序:使用发那科Plus系统支持的编程方式,编写发那科Plus系统程序调用步骤如下:
1. 打开发那科Plus程序:在电脑桌面上找到发那科Plus程序图标,双击打开程序。
2. 选择控制器型号:在程序打开后,选择要进行程序调用的控制器型号,这样才能正确地处理程序。
3. 打开程序文件:在程序菜单栏中选择“文件”->“打开”,选择要调用的程序文件并打开。
4. 预处理程序:在程序文件打开后,可以进行预处理操作,包括设定程序执行起点、检查程序错误等,以确保程序能够正确运行。
5. 编辑程序:如果需要对程序进行编辑或修改,可以在程序菜单栏中选择“编辑”->“修改程序”,进行所需的修改操作。
6. 保存程序:在程序编辑或修改完成后,记得保存程序,以便下次调用或使用。
7. 连接控制器:在程序调用前,需要将控制器与电脑进行连接,确保程序能够正确地传输到控制器中。
8. 下载程序:在程序菜单栏中选择“下载”->“下载程序”,将程序从电脑中传输到控制器中。传输完成后,可以进行程序的调试和运行操作。
需要注意的是,在进行程序调用操作时,应该确保程序文件格式正确、程序语法正确、控制器与电脑连接正常等,以避免程序运行错误或控制器损坏等情况的发生。同时,应该根据实际情况进行程序的调试和优化,以满足所需的生产要求。
2. session变量的语法格式是?
void setAttribute(String attribute, Object value) 设置Session属性。value参数可以为任何Java Object。通常为Java Bean。value信息不宜过大String getAttribute(String attribute) 返回Session属性Enumeration getAttributeNames() 返回Session中存在的属性名void removeAttribute(String attribute) 移除Session属性String getId() 返回Session的ID。该ID由服务器自动创建,不会重复long getCreationTime() 返回Session的创建日期。返回类型为long,常被转化为Date类型,例如:Date createTime = new Date(session.getCreationTime())long getLastAccessedTime() 返回Session的最后活跃时间。返回类型为longint getMaxInactiveInterval() 返回Session的超时时间。单位为秒。超过该时间没有访问,服务器认为该Session失效void setMaxInactiveInterval(int second) 设置Session的超时时间。单位为秒void putValue(String attribute, Object value) 不推荐的方法。已经被setAttribute(String attribute, Object Value)替代Object getValue(String attribute) 不被推荐的方法。已经被getAttribute(String attr)替代
3. c语言怎么改变存储的初值?
在C语言中,可以通过在定义变量的时候直接赋予初值来改变变量的存储初值。例如,如果想要将一个整型变量的存储初值从0改变为10,可以这样定义变量:int num = 10;。
这样一来,num变量的存储初值就从0改变为了10。
另外,也可以在程序中使用赋值语句来改变变量的存储初值,例如:num = 20;这样就可以将num的存储初值改变为20。总之,通过给变量赋予不同的初值,就可以改变变量的存储初值。
4. 中public的用法?
在模块级别中使用,用于声明公用变量和分配存储空间。
语法
Public [WithEvents] varname[([subscripts])] [As [New] type] [,[WithEvents] varname[([subscripts])] [As [New] type]] . . .
Public 语句的语法包含下面部分:
部分 描述
WithEvents 可选的。关键字,说明 varname 是用来响应由 ActiveX 对象触发的事件的对象变量。只有在类模块中才是合法的。使用 WithEvents,可以定义任意个所需的单个变量,但不能用 WithEvents 创建数组。New 和 WithEvents 不能一起使用。
varname 必需的。变量的名称;遵循标准的变量命名约定。
subscripts 可选的。数组变量的维数;最多可以定义 60 维的多维数组。subscripts 参数使用下面的语法: [lower To] upper [,[lower To] upper] . . .
如果不显式指定 lower,则数组的下界由 Option Base 语句控制。如果没有 Option Base 语句则下界为 0。
New 可选的。用它可以隐式地创建对象的关键字。如果使用 New 声明对象变量,则在第一次引用该变量时创建该对象的新实例,因此不必使用 Set 语句来对该对象引用赋值。New 关键字不能用来声明任何内部数据类型的变量以及从属对象的实例,也不能与 WithEvents 一起使用。
type 可选的。变量的数据类型;可以是 Byte、Boolean、Integer、Long、Currency、Single、Double、Decimal(目前尚不支持)、Date、 String(对变长的字符串)、String * length(对定长的字符串)、Object或 Variant,用户定义类型,或对象类型。所声明的每个变量都要有一个单独的 As type 子句。
说明
Public 语句声明的变量在所有应用程序的所有没有使用 Option Private Module 的模块的任何过程中都是可用的;若该模块使用了 Option Private Module,则该变量只是在其所属工程中是公用的。
小心 不能在类模块中使用 Public 语句来声明一个定长的字符串变量。
使用 Public 语句可以声明变量的数据类型。例如,下面的语句声明了一个 Integer 类型的变量。
Public NumberOfEmployees As Integer
也可以使用 Public 语句来声明变量的对象类型。下面的语句为工作表的新实例声明了一个变量。
Public X As New Worksheet
如果在定义对象变量时没有使用 New 关键字,则在使用该变量之前,必须使用 Set 语句将一个已有的对象赋给这个引用对象的变量。在被赋值之前,所声明的这个对象变量有一个特定值 Nothing,这个值表示该变量没有指向任何对象的实例。
可以用带空圆括号的 Public 语句来声明动态数组。在声明了动态数组之后,可以在过程内用 ReDim 语句来定义该数组的维数和元素。如果试图在 Private、Public 或 Dim 语句中重定义一个已被显式定义了大小的数组的维数,就会发生错误。
如果不指定数据类型或对象类型,且在模块中没有使用 Deftype 语句,则按缺省情况该变量为 Variant 类型。
当初始化变量时,数值变量被初始化为 0,变长的字符串被初始化为一个零长度的字符串 (""),而定长的字符串则用 0 填充。Variant 变量被初始化为 Empty。用户自定义类型的变量的每个元素都作为各自独立的变量进行初始化。
5. sftlp指令用法?
sftlp指令是一个用于文件传输的指令,它可以在网络中实现安全、快速的文件传输。它的用法如下:sftlp指令的基本语法如下:php复制sftlp <源文件路径> <目标文件路径> <传输模式> <端口号>其中,<源文件路径> 是指要传输的源文件的路径,<目标文件路径> 是指目标文件存放的路径,<传输模式> 是指传输模式(如:TCP、UDP等),<端口号> 是指传输使用的端口号。例如,如果要将本地文件“test.txt”传输到远程服务器的“/home/user/”目录下,并使用TCP模式和默认端口号进行传输,可以使用以下指令:css复制sftlp test.txt /home/user/ TCP需要注意的是,使用sftlp指令进行文件传输时,需要确保网络连接正常,并且目标服务器已经启动了相应的服务程序。
6. t分别代表什么?
S-V-A-T四个字母在编程中通常被用来代表"Store, Value, Add, Token"这四个词,它们是某些编程语言(如APL,一种早期的高级编程语言)中的基本操作。S代表Store,表示将一个值存储到内存中的某个位置。在编程中,这通常涉及到将数据赋值给变量或内存地址。V代表Value,表示返回一个变量的值。在编程中,这通常涉及到读取变量的值。A代表Add,表示将两个值相加。在编程中,这通常涉及到执行算术加法操作。T代表Token,表示返回一个标记或符号。在编程中,这通常用于表示某种特定的标识符或符号。这些操作在许多编程语言中都有类似的实现,尽管具体的语法和用法可能会有所不同。
7. 如何在plsql中执行查询存储过程?
在PL/SQL中执行查询存储过程,可以通过以下步骤进行:
1. 编写存储过程:首先,您需要编写一个查询类型的存储过程。在存储过程中定义一个游标并使用SELECT语句获取所需的数据。将查询结果存储在游标中。
2. 执行存储过程:在PL/SQL块中使用EXECUTE语句或调用存储过程名称来执行存储过程。您可以将存储过程的结果分配给变量,并在后续的PL/SQL代码中使用。
下面是一个示例代码,展示了如何在PL/SQL中执行查询存储过程:
```sql
-- 创建存储过程
CREATE OR REPLACE PROCEDURE get_employee
IS
-- 定义游标和变量
CURSOR emp_cursor IS
SELECT employee_id, first_name, last_name
FROM employees;
emp_id employees.employee_id%TYPE;
emp_fname employees.first_name%TYPE;
emp_lname employees.last_name%TYPE;
BEGIN
-- 打开游标
OPEN emp_cursor;
-- 循环读取游标结果
LOOP
FETCH emp_cursor INTO emp_id, emp_fname, emp_lname;
EXIT WHEN emp_cursor%NOTFOUND; -- 当游标没有更多结果时退出循环
-- 处理查询结果
DBMS_OUTPUT.PUT_LINE('Employee ID: ' || emp_id || ', Name: ' || emp_fname || ' ' || emp_lname);
END LOOP;
-- 关闭游标
CLOSE emp_cursor;
END;
/
```
然后,您可以使用以下代码执行存储过程:
```sql
BEGIN
-- 调用存储过程
EXECUTE get_employee;
END;
/
```
以上代码将会执行存储过程并打印每个员工的ID和姓名。
请注意,以上只是一个简单的示例。根据您的实际需求,您可能需要在存储过程中添加参数、条件、异常处理等。
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们删除!联系邮箱:ynstorm@foxmail.com 谢谢支持!